Usually monitors don't require specific drivers as the ones that Windows has already included will work. Then the GPU drivers will help set a suitable resolution. Have you tried using a dedicated GPU and different cables? The monitor should also have an auto function where you press that button and it will automatically adjust to the right resolution.

A dedicated GPU is a graphics card that plugs into a pci-e slot and it's only job is to send images to the monitor rather than use the chipset that is in the CPU to drive the monitor.
